It looks to me that if you want power only in run you need to use 16 (ignition)

37 (power) + 296, 297 are connected in Accy, Off, Run and Lock.

The only one exclusive to power (37) in the 'Run' position is going to be #16

Tom, Id seriously consider using an add-a-circuit, but I have an '87 truck and my fuse panel is different.

Much cleaner and easier than messing with wires at the switch.

Fuse #9 controls the blower motor in your '85 and is only powered in run.

Fuse 15 & 18 also seem to be powered only in run.

These are fuel selector and seatbelt warning/fuel pump control.
